CCRUM Exam Pattern 2026 Overview

The computer-based assessment is structured differently depending on the applicant's designated employment group. Below is the primary structural breakdown of the online evaluation process:

CCRUM Syllabus and Exam Pattern 2026- Overview
Parameter Details
Mode of Exam Online (Computer-Based Mode)
Type of Questions Objective-Type Multiple-Choice Questions
Total Questions Group A: 100
Group B: 100
Total Marks Group A: 70
Group B: 100
Marking Scheme 1 mark for each correct answer
Negative Marking 0.25 marks (Except MTS)

Detailed Group A and Group B Syllabus Breakdowns

The assessment framework comprises specific section distributions for specialized streams and administrative roles. Below are the marks configurations for various positions:

Research Officer (Unani) Syllabus

Section Marks
Part 1: MD/MS Unani Degree subjects (Medicine, Principles, Gynecology, Pediatrics, Materia Medica, Pharmacology, Pathology, Dermatology, Surgery, Pharmaceuticals, Preventive & Social Medicine) – Applied & Reasoning-based 40
Part 2: Research Methodology, Bio-Statistics, Clinical Research, GCP, Protocol Development, Drug Development, Bioethics 20
Part 3: General Awareness, Reasoning, Information Technology & Computing 10

Research Officer (Pathology) Syllabus

Section Marks
Part 1: Clinical Pathology as per MCI MD syllabus 40
Part 2: Research Methodology, Bio-Statistics, NABL, NABH, GCP, Protocol Development 20
Part 3: General Knowledge, Reasoning, IT & Computing 10

Research Officer (Molecular Biology / Biotechnology) Syllabus

Section Marks
Part 1: All subjects of Master’s in Molecular Biology/Biotechnology/Human Genetics/Genetic Engineering 40
Part 2: Research Methodology, Bio-Statistics, GCP, Protocol Development, Bioethics 20
Part 3: General Awareness, Reasoning, IT & Computing 10

Research Officer (Pharmacology) Syllabus

Section Marks
All subjects of M.Sc. (Pharmacology) / M.V.Sc Degree 70
Research Methodology: Drug Discovery, Drug Development, Regulatory & Ethical Issues, Bio-statistics 20
General Knowledge, Reasoning, IT & Computing 10

Research Officer (Pharmacognosy / Botany) Syllabus

Section Marks
M.Sc. (Botany) subjects: Plant taxonomy, Anatomy, Embryology, Cultivation, Collection & Processing of Herbal Drugs, Analytical Pharmacognosy, Economic Botany 70
Research Methodology: Drug Discovery, Drug Development, Regulatory & Ethical Issues, Basic Statistics 20
General Knowledge, Reasoning, IT & Computing 10

Nursing Officer Syllabus

Section Marks
All subjects of B.Sc. Nursing (as per INC syllabus) – Applied & Reasoning-based 70
General Awareness, Aptitude, Test of Reasoning 20
Working knowledge of IT & Computing 10

Laboratory Technician Syllabus

Section Marks
All subjects of the degree in Medical Laboratory Technology 70
General Awareness, Aptitude, Test of Reasoning 20
Working knowledge of IT & Computing 10

Librarian Syllabus

Section Marks
All subjects of B. Lib Science degree 70
Computer Sciences, IT, Library Automation 20
General Knowledge & Reasoning 10

Research Officer (Chemistry) Syllabus

Section Marks
M.Sc. (Chemistry) subjects: Phytochemistry, Organic Chemistry, Analytical Chemistry, Pharmaceutical Chemistry, Spectroscopy, Standardization of ASU Drugs 70
Research Methodology, Pharmaceutical Techniques, Basic Statistics 20
General Knowledge, Reasoning, IT & Computing 10

Research Officer (Environment / Eco-Taxonomy) Syllabus

Section Marks
M.Sc. (Botany) subjects: Plant taxonomy, Anatomy/Pharmacognosy, Embryology, Ecology, Physiology, Economic Botany 70
Research Methodology, Agro-techniques, Basic Statistics 20
General Knowledge, Reasoning, IT & Computing 10

Research Officer (Statistics) Syllabus

Section Marks
Master’s Degree in Statistics & Mathematics (as per UGC syllabus) 70
Research Methodology: Good Statistical Practices (GSP), Regulatory & Ethical Issues, Biostatistics 20
General Awareness, Reasoning, Information Technology 10

Assistant Director (Admin) / Administrative Officer Syllabus

Section Marks
All subjects of Degree Course 70
Government Accounting & Rules: Civil Accounts Code, GFR, DFPR, Service & Pension Rules 20
General Intelligence, Reasoning, Quantitative Aptitude 10

Publication Officer Syllabus

Section Marks
All subjects of Degree level 70
Printing Technology/Production & Book Publishing 20
Printing Technology/Production & Book Publishing 10

Hindi Assistant Syllabus

Section Marks
CBT (70 Marks): Hindi standard (B.A. examination), Hindi & English terminologies 70
Descriptive (30 Marks): Translation Passages (Hindi to English & English to Hindi) 30

Note: The Hindi Assistant position CBT consists of 70 marks, complemented by a Descriptive Translation Test worth 30 marks.

Other Group B & C Positions Syllabus Details

The following table summarizes the syllabus frameworks for various other allied and administrative posts:

Post Syllabus (Marks)
Pharmacist Diploma in Pharmacy subjects (70) + General Awareness/Aptitude/Reasoning (20) + IT/Computing (10)
Social Worker Degree level Sociology (70) + Sociology, Social Legislation, Medical Sociology, Nutrition, Health & Illness, Mental Health (20) + General Intelligence/Reasoning/IT (10)
Radiographer Diploma in Radiography subjects (70) + General Knowledge/Aptitude/Reasoning (20) + IT/Computing (10)
Compounder Certificate Training course in Compounder (Unani) (70) + IT/Computing (20) + General Knowledge/Reasoning (10)
Stenographer Gr. III General English, Intelligence, Numerical Ability & Reasoning (70) + General Knowledge (20) + IT/Computing (10)
Upper Division Clerk (UDC) General English, Intelligence, Numerical Ability & Reasoning (70) + General Knowledge (20) + IT/Computing (10)
Lower Division Clerk (LDC) General English, Intelligence, Numerical Ability & Reasoning (70) + General Knowledge (20) + IT/Computing (10)
Staff Car Driver Matric level syllabus (as per SSC) (70) + General Knowledge/Aptitude/Reasoning (10) + Vehicle Maintenance (20)
Multi-Tasking Staff (MTS) SSC MTS grade syllabus (70) + General Knowledge/Aptitude/Reasoning (20) + IT/Computing (10)
